Exports by Country

Portugal (X tons) was the main destination for cod, salted or in brine exports from Norway, accounting for a X% share of total exports. Moreover, cod, salted or in brine exports to Portugal ex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, Spain (X tons), more than tenfold. The third position in this ranking was taken by Greece (X tons), with a X% share.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of volume to Portugal totaled X%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Spain (X% per year) and Greece (X% per year).

In value terms, Portugal ($X) remains the key foreign market for cod, salted or in brine exports from Norway, comprising X%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Spain ($X), with a X% share of total exports. It was followed by Greece, with a X% share.

The countries with the highest volumes of consumption in 2022 were China, the United States and Portugal, together accounting for 45% of global consumption. India, Germany, Nigeria, Indonesia, Bangladesh, Brazil, the UK, France, Italy and Iceland l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 31%.
The countries with the highest volumes of production in 2022 were China, the United States and India, together accounting for 44% of global production. Portugal, Iceland, Norway, Germany, Nigeria, Indonesia, Bangladesh, the UK, France and Brazil l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 32%.
In value terms, China constituted the largest supplier of cod, salted or in brine to Norway, comprising 89%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Brazil $153), with an 11% share of total imports.
In value terms, Portugal remains the key foreign market for cod, salted or in brine exports from Norway, comprising 86%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Spain, with a 6.8% share of total exports. It was followed by Greece, with a 4% share.
In 2022, the average export price for cod, salted or in brine amounted to $7,402 per ton, with an increase of 24% against the previous year.
In 2022, the average import price for cod, salted or in brine amounted to $4,351 per ton, reducing by -25.4% against the previous year.
